Fonction fibaro:getGlobal(varName)

fibaro:getGlobal Description: Récupère la «valeur» et «heure de la dernière mise à jour» d’une variable globale enregistrée dans le panneau Variables. fibaro:getGlobal(varName) Paramètres: varName: le nom de la variable globale Valeurs retournées: Cette fonction retourne deux valeurs: Une chaîne ‘string‘ contenant la valeur courante de la variable globale. Un horodatage ‘timestamp‘ de la variable. Noter que ces valeurs de retour sont de type chaîne. Pour les compare avec une variable de type numérique, utilisez ‘tonumber‘ pour les convertir. Exemple: — Donne le moment de la dernière modification — de la…

Lire la suite

Fonction fibaro: isSceneEnabled ()

WP settings

fibaro:isSceneEnabled Description: Vérifie si la scène donnée est active. fibaro: isSceneEnabled (sceneID) Paramètres: sceneID: numéro d’identification de la scène Valeurs retournées: Valeur booléenne true si la scène est active, false si non active. Exemple: 1 2 3 4 5 — Si la scene 3 est active on active la scene 3   if (fibaro:isSceneEnabled(3)) then fibaro:setSceneEnabled(5, true) end — Si la scene 3 est active on active la scene 3 if (fibaro:isSceneEnabled(3)) then fibaro:setSceneEnabled(5, true) end

Lire la suite

Fonction fibaro:setSceneEnabled()

Code LUA HC2

fibaro:setSceneEnabled() Description: Active ou désactive une scène donnée. fibaro:setSceneEnabled(sceneID, enabled) Paramètres: sceneID: numéro d’identification de la scène enabled: valeur booléenne, true = active la scène, false = désactive la scène) Valeurs retournées: sans Exemple: 1 2 3 4 5 6 7 8 9 — Si la variable ‘a’ est positif, désactive scène 3   if (a > 0) then fibaro:setSceneEnabled(3, false)   — Sinon l’active else fibaro:setSceneEnabled(3, true) end — Si la variable ‘a’ est positif, désactive scène 3 if (a > 0) then fibaro:setSceneEnabled(3, false) — Sinon l’active else…

Lire la suite

Fonction : fibaro:startScene()

WP settings

fibaro:startScene Description: Démarrer l’exécution d’une scène donnée. fibaro:startScene(sceneID) Paramètres: sceneID: numéro d’identité de la scène a executer. Valeurs retournées: sans Exemple: 1 2 3 4 — Si la valeur de «a» est supérieur à 20, exécute la scène avec id = 10 if (a > 20) then fibaro:startScene(10) end — Si la valeur de «a» est supérieur à 20, exécute la scène avec id = 10 if (a > 20) then fibaro:startScene(10) end

Lire la suite

Fonction fibaro:getType()

fibaro:getType Description: Récupère le type de l’appareil. fibaro:getType(deviceID) Paramètres: deviceID: numéro d’identification du module Valeurs retournées: Une chaîne contenant le type du module Exemple: 1 2 3 4 5 6 7 8 9 — Type de module id = 100 local theType = fibaro:getType(100)   — Si égale à ‘blind’ if (theType == ‘blind’) then fibaro:debug(’The device is a blind.’) else fibaro:debug(’Device type: ‘ .. type) end — Type de module id = 100 local theType = fibaro:getType(100) — Si égale à ‘blind’ if (theType == ‘blind’) then fibaro:debug(‘The device…

Lire la suite

Fonction fibaro:calculateDistance

Docs Fibaro FR

fibaro:calculateDistance Description: Calcule la distance entre deux points géographiques. fibaro:calculateDistance(position1, position2) Paramètres: position1: premier point position2: second point Un point est exprimée en latitude et en longitude. Les valeurs sont exprimées en degrés avec une partie décimale, et sont séparés par une virgule. Les valeurs négatives sont, respectivement, à l’ouest et au sud. Le séparateur décimal est un point. Par exemple, le point 40 ° 44’55 “N, 73 ° 59’11” W serait enregistré comme une chaîne “40,7486, -73,9864”. Valeurs retournées: La distance, exprimée en mètres. Exemple: 1 2 3 4…

Lire la suite

WIFIPOWER fonctionne maintenant avec la HCL

WIFIPOWER HCL

Vous avez pu voir dans mon précédant article “Gestion de WIFIPOWER avec la HC2 de Fibaro” que nous pouvons facilement intégrer tous les produit WP-SITE, WP-PANEL…. dans notre box domotique, mais….. ces modules codés entièrement en LUA nous nous permettais pas de l’intégrer dans les box HCL. Je me suis dit “Pourquoi favoriser les utilisateurs de HC2 et non ceux de HCL ?” et je codé deux modules virtuels de plus pour que tous le monde soit heureux 😉 Les modules pour la HCL sont bien sur compatible avec la HC2 (c’est la sa force.…

Lire la suite

Configuration de la caméra Suneyes SP-T01EWP

Suneyes SP-T01EWP

Les caméras de surveillance IP tendent à se démocratiser surtout avec les box domotiques. Elles permettent de surveiller notre habitat. Divers scénarios sont possible pour l’intégrer et utiliser avec nos box domotiques. Aujourd’hui je vais vous présenter la camera IP wifi SP-T01EWP de la marque Suneyes. Cette petite camera a une résolution de 640 x 480(VGA) ou 320 x 240(QVGA), et est équipée de vision nocturne. Malheureusement nativement elle n’est pas référence dans la box HC2/HCL de Fibaro. Je vais vous expliquer comment l’utiliser avec notre système domotique. Installation. Une fois votre…

Lire la suite

Gestion de WIFIPOWER avec la HC2 de Fibaro

Wifipower

Si vous voulez équiper votre résidence secondaire avec un système domotique et la relier directement au réseau domotique de votre résidence principale sans investir dans une seconde box domotique, il existe une solution…. c’est la solution de WIFIPOWER. 1) Brève présentation. WIFIPOWER est une jeune entreprise en région Toulousaine créée par Philippe,  il a crée une ligne de cartes relais IP/Wifi: – WP-PANEL: Contrôle par WIFI de 2 à 8  circuits électriques ON/OFF ou SPDT, permet de piloter des charges de 450W à 3680W. Différents modèles existent en fonction de la puissance dont vous…

Lire la suite

Sarah gere les anneaux lumineux de WallPlug de Fibaro

Prise murale interrupteur avec mesure de la consommation et affichage RVB

Le plugin ColorsWallPlug permet a S.A.R.A.H. de changer les couleurs de l’anneau lumineux de votre WallPlug Le plugin est décrit dans le fichier colorswallplug.prop Vous devez télécharger et installer dans votre HC2 le Module Virtuel Télécommande de couleurs WallPlug de Fibaro Avent première utilisation il faut modifier dans Configuration du module: adresse:  L’adresse IP de votre HC2 idwallplug:  Numéro ID de votre WallPlug login:  Login de connexion mdp:  Le mot de passe de connexion Utilisation: Sarah position ON allume en rouge : “Allumage en rouge de WallPlug” Sarah position ON allume en vert : “Allumage en vert de WallPlug” Sarah position ON…

Lire la suite

Télécommande de couleurs WallPlug de Fibaro

Colors WallPlug

Aujourd’hui je vous propose un nouveau module virtuel qui permet d’allumer ou éteindre les anneaux de WallPlug de Fibaro. Vous pouvez utiliser ce module avec sa télécommande ou dans vos différentes scènes en fonction des vos besoins. Installation: 1) Création de variables globales: Créez trois variable dans le panneau “variables”  -> IdWallPlug  -> LoginHC2  -> MdpHC2 2) Téléchargez le module et installer le via importation de modules   3) Ouvrez le module et renseigniez l’adresse IP de votre Home Center 4) Dans la partie “Settings”, renseigniez les trois données: (voir capture) deviceID =…

Lire la suite

Fonction fibaro:getSectionID

Docs Fibaro FR

fibaro:getSectionID   Description: Récupère le numéro de la section à laquelle le module est assigné. fibaro:getSectionID(deviceID) Paramètres: deviceID: numéro ID du module Valeurs retournées: Numéro ID de la section à laquelle le module est assigné (Si la module est  ‘non assigné’ la valeur retournée est 0) Exemple: 1 2 3 4 5 6 7 8 — Récupère le numéro de la section à laquelle le module id = 15 est assigné. local section = fibaro:getSectionID(15);   if (section == 0) then   fibaro:debug(’Le module se trouve dans la section non assigné’);…

Lire la suite